HOW TO CHOOSE THE RIGHT SECURITY SAFE
Our business is not just about being great locksmiths, but keeping our customers safe and providing information on how to stay safe. No matter how much insurance you have, no one wants to lose an irreplaceable – at any price – family heirloom, collectible and/or document, either during a burglary or disaster in the home.
Safes give you a secure place to store your valuables while giving you easy access to them at any time.
While everything from a strong box up to a full-sized vault can be called a ‘safe’, for the purposes of this post, we’ll discuss safes that are strong enough to offer fire and burglary protection, but not large enough to be considered a vault, which are generally big enough to walk into. We’re also not including gun and weapons safes because they have their own specifications, including extra locks and pry-proof metal.

If you’re thinking about purchasing a safe for your home or business, here are a few things to consider. 
1. WHAT SIZE OF SAFE DO YOU NEED?
The answer may seem obvious. If you’re thinking about a safe, you likely have certain items in mind, so you just need something big enough for those items. But in many cases, home and business owners ‘discover’ that there are far more items they want to protect after they get a safe. The bottom line is to not get one just big enough to store what you think you want to protect; you’ll want to use the safe for other things in the future.
2. WALL SAFE OR FLOOR SAFE?
Despite the movie stereotype of them hidden behind the priceless paining, wall safes can only be made to a certain size, so they are really only good for protecting documents, and they are more complex and costly to install.
3. WHAT DO YOU WANT TO STORE?
Avoid just thinking about protecting your ‘valuables’. Think instead about the belongings you have that you would least like to lose r fall into the wrong hands. Businesses may want to protect and external hard drive. Parents might want to keep prescription drugs in a safe to make sure they are not found and consumed by young children.
4. WHAT TYPE OF PROTECTION DO YOU NEED?
Not every safe is mainly about security against burglary. Safes generally offer one of three different types of security: fire protection, break-in protection, or a combination of both. Consumer Reports says that fire is the most common cause of asset loss, then burglary, then water damage.
